"I doubt I'll get that kind of deal again," said Tameka Jenkins (then 19 and pregnant with her fourth child) about a Buffalo, NY program that allowed her to put $500 down on a $89,900 brand new home in 2000 and receive a subsidy for $25,000 towards the mortgage principal. She agreed to mortgage payments of $556/month but stopped paying them after developing relationship problems. After the bank refused her demand to take her husband's name off the mortgage & title she abandoned the home and moved into a nearby, smaller, and more expensive rental unit.

The gunman is dead and two Pentagon police officers are injured after a shooting at the Pentagon metro station around 6:40 PM yesterday. The assailant, John Patrick Bedell of Hollister, California, died of his wounds shortly after the incident.

A week after a new domestic violence and witness intimidation scandal forced widely unpopular and unelected NY Governor David Paterson (D) from an election year race, new information has surfaced that indicates the Governor may have been personally involved in having his protective detail contact a domestic violence victim that was allegedly brutalized by a friend and member of his staff. The New York Times reports that it has confirmed the Governor himself called the alleged domestic abuse victim to speak to her while her case was pending against his aide and friend.
